The City of Anniston, Alabama has contracted with the Center for Economic Development at Jacksonville State University to prepare an Economic and Usage Analysis for the following:

  • Enhancement and expansion of Coldwater Mountain Bike Trail (currently 25 miles with an estimated 10-12 additional miles anticipated to be completed by the end of 2014;
  • Expansion of the Chief Ladiga Trail (currently a 33 mile rail trail which connects to the Silver Comet Trail in Georgia);
  • Potential of a 4-day “Stage Race” to include time trials, road racing; Criterium, and a circuit race.

This survey focuses on mountain and other types of related biking activities in the Anniston / Oxford area of northeast Alabama.
